Co-expression of genes encoding the capsid protein precusor P1-2A and protease 3C of foot-and-mouth disease virus Asia type 1 in insect cells

Chen Baoshan

Open publisher page 0 citations

Abstract

The capsid protein precursor P1-2A gene and protease 3C gene of foot-and-mouth disease virus(FMDV) Asia type 1 were amplified from the plasmid pTOP-P1-2A and pTOP-3C,respectively.P1-2A and 3C gene were inserted into Baculovirus transfer plasmid pFastBacTM Dual to construct recombinant transfer vector pDual-P1-2A-3C.The pDual-P1-2A-3C was then transformed into Escherichia coli DH10Bac competent cells,transposited with Baculovirus shuttle vector(Bacmid) and constructed recombinant transposition rBacmid-P1-3C.After the rBacmid-P1-3C transfected into Sf9 cells,the recombinant Baculovirus was harvested.The expressed proteins were analyzed by SDS-PAGE,Western blotting and Dot-ELISA.It was found that the expressed proteins could react with rabbit sera against FMDV Asia type 1.These results indicated that the expressed proteins were accurately expressed in Sf9 cells,and displayed nice specificity to FMDV Asia type 1 antisera and biologic activation.
